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/272.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/batch-file/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
PHP系统批处理参数_Php_Batch File_Arguments_System - Fatal编程技术网

PHP系统批处理参数

PHP系统批处理参数,php,batch-file,arguments,system,Php,Batch File,Arguments,System,使用PHP函数,如何将参数传递给批处理文件 它可能看起来像这样 systembatch.bat参数,$output 我发现了如何用C++可执行的< /P>来完成它。 我猜应该比较简单 真正的问题是如何用批处理文件接收参数?你是对的,没有区别。下面是一个小演示: 首先创建批处理文件以仅输出其参数: C:\Documents and Settings\SO>type a.bat @echo off echo %* 一个php程序,使用system调用批处理文件,并将A和b作为参数传递: 你是

使用PHP函数,如何将参数传递给批处理文件

它可能看起来像这样

systembatch.bat参数,$output

我发现了如何用C++可执行的< /P>来完成它。 我猜应该比较简单


真正的问题是如何用批处理文件接收参数?

你是对的,没有区别。下面是一个小演示:

首先创建批处理文件以仅输出其参数:

C:\Documents and Settings\SO>type a.bat
@echo off
echo %*
一个php程序,使用system调用批处理文件,并将A和b作为参数传递:


你是对的,没有区别。下面是一个小演示:

首先创建批处理文件以仅输出其参数:

C:\Documents and Settings\SO>type a.bat
@echo off
echo %*
一个php程序,使用system调用批处理文件,并将A和b作为参数传递:


批处理文件中的参数可以作为%1%2等进行访问


批处理文件中的参数可以作为%1%2等进行访问


正是你写的。这有问题吗?没有,你是如何接收带有批处理文件的参数的?你是如何编写的。这有问题吗?没有,在我使用%*访问它们的程序中,如何接收批处理文件的参数。在我使用%*访问它们的程序中。
C:\Documents and Settings\SO>php a.php
a b